Studios try so hard to keep a tight lid on their movies (until a month before the flick opens and the TV spots and trailers spoil everything anyway), but those pesky toy-makers always let snapshots of their products leak out.  LEGO-rip-off Mega Blocks are making toys for The Amazing Spider-Man, and box art of those toys have gone online.  If you're curious where some set pieces are probably going to happen, you can find out after the jump.  Sony has also been trying to keep The Lizard hidden (probably because the special effects aren't ready for public consumption), but some plastic remote doohickey has a nice image of Spidey's new foe.  Another toy has Spider-Man driving a Spidey-mobile, and  I know it won't be in the movie, but someone needs to explain to me why Spider-Man needs a car.

Here’s the official synopsis for The Amazing Spider-Man:

Like most teenagers his age, Peter is trying to figure out who he is and how he got to be the person he is today.  In his journey to put the pieces of his past together he uncovers a secret his father held…a secret that will ultimately shape his destiny as Spider-Man.  This is the first in a series of movies that tells a different side of the Peter Parker story.  On July 3rd, 2012, the untold story begins.
